Re[3]: Active Directory & .NET
От: TK Лес кывт.рф
Дата: 20.06.05 09:43
Оценка:
Hello, "korzey"
>
> А на счет вышевысказанного — я умею пользоваться ADSIEdit'ом, я "пишу" с
> 1989 года, я сисадмин на 220 рабочих мест под AD/Win2k. Возможно это Вы
> что-то недопоняли в вопросе? Ну, тогда читайте до просветления....
> Меня же интересует, почему .NET значения некоторых свойств понимает, а
> некоторых нет, и ToString возвращает только "__ComObject". Меня, как раз,
> и интересовало, как узнать о типе "неизвестного" объекта???
>

Возможно, что и не понял. Но, мне казалось, что 16 лет достаточный срок
что-бы освоить определение типа произвольного COM объекта. Что касается
.NET, то наверное, сразу было видно, что System.DirectoryServices это лишь
ограниченная часть ADSI...

> И глазками я смотреть могу, слава богу... Вот только придется писать

> слишком высокоинтеллектуальный код, что бы он по названию свойства пытался
> понять, что за объект там спрятан, бо завтра добавится еще пара свойств в
> "дереве", и надо будет опять пересобирать проект.

Многое зависит от того, какие свойства в дереве будут добавлены. Вполне
возможно, что проект придется и пересобрать. Однако, можно заметить, что
большинство интерфесов наследуются от IDispatch получить от него список
свойств и их значения не так уж сложно...
Posted via RSDN NNTP Server 1.9
Если у Вас нет паранойи, то это еще не значит, что они за Вами не следят.
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.